Serracavallo

Serracavallo operates in Calabria, the southernmost region of mainland Italy, where Mediterranean sun and challenging terrain shape distinctive wines. The winery works with both international and indigenous varieties. Besidiae, a Chardonnay, and Don Fili', made from the local Magliocco Canino grape, represent the winery's core output. Magliocco Canino, native to Calabria, produces wines with structure and depth suited to the region's warm climate. Quattro Lustri, also Magliocco Canino, rounds out the portfolio. Wine Advocate and Decanter have assessed these releases, reflecting the winery's engagement with critical scrutiny. The combination of Chardonnay and Magliocco Canino suggests a winery balancing classical technique with regional identity—a approach increasingly common among serious producers in Southern Italy's emerging wine landscape.
